Sightforge builds the Garuda Platform, evolving from onboard perception systems to fully integrated mission systems combining perception, guidance, and control.
Garuda operates as the onboard intelligence layer within a system — ingesting live sensor input, generating structured outputs, and enabling lower-latency mission execution.
It is designed for environments where dependence on external compute, links, or ground-side interpretation becomes a constraint.
This architecture helps platform teams shorten integration cycles while preserving deterministic behavior, operator trust, and mission continuity in contested conditions.
